summaryrefslogtreecommitdiff
path: root/crypto
AgeCommit message (Expand)Author
2006-10-16[CRYPTO] api: Select cryptomgr where neededHerbert Xu
2006-10-11[CRYPTO] api: fix crypto_alloc_base() return valueAkinobu Mita
2006-10-10[PATCH] serpent: fix endian warningsAlexey Dobriyan
2006-09-23[CRYPTO] hmac: Fix error truncation by unlikely()Herbert Xu
2006-09-23[CRYPTO] hmac: Fix hmac_init update callHerbert Xu
2006-09-21[CRYPTO] users: Use crypto_comp and crypto_has_*Herbert Xu
2006-09-21[CRYPTO] api: Add crypto_comp and crypto_has_*Herbert Xu
2006-09-21[CRYPTO] digest: Remove old HMAC implementationHerbert Xu
2006-09-21[CRYPTO] tcrypt: Use HMAC template and hash interfaceHerbert Xu
2006-09-21[CRYPTO] hmac: Add crypto template implementationHerbert Xu
2006-09-21[CRYPTO] digest: Added user API for new hash typeHerbert Xu
2006-09-21[CRYPTO] api: Mark parts of cipher interface as deprecatedHerbert Xu
2006-09-21[CRYPTO] tcrypt: Use block ciphers where applicableHerbert Xu
2006-09-21[CRYPTO] s390: Added block cipher versions of CBC/ECBHerbert Xu
2006-09-21[CRYPTO] cipher: Added block ciphers for CBC/ECBHerbert Xu
2006-09-21[CRYPTO] cipher: Added block cipher typeHerbert Xu
2006-09-21[CRYPTO] scatterwalk: Prepare for block ciphersHerbert Xu
2006-09-21[CRYPTO] cipher: Added encrypt_one/decrypt_oneHerbert Xu
2006-09-21[CRYPTO] api: Added crypto_type supportHerbert Xu
2006-09-21[CRYPTO] api: Feed flag directly to crypto_yieldHerbert Xu
2006-09-21[CRYPTO] api: Added crypto_alloc_baseHerbert Xu
2006-09-21[CRYPTO] api: Added asynchronous flagHerbert Xu
2006-09-21[CRYPTO] api: Add common instance initialisation codeHerbert Xu
2006-09-21[CRYPTO] cipher: Removed special IV checks for ECBHerbert Xu
2006-09-21[CRYPTO] tcrypt: Use test_hash for crc32cHerbert Xu
2006-09-21[CRYPTO] digest: Store temporary digest in tfmHerbert Xu
2006-09-21[CRYPTO] api: Get rid of flags argument to setkeyHerbert Xu
2006-09-21[CRYPTO] crc32c: Fix unconventional setkey usageHerbert Xu
2006-09-21[CRYPTO] sha: Add module aliases for sha1 / sha256Michal Ludvig
2006-09-21[CRYPTO] api: Added spawnsHerbert Xu
2006-09-21[CRYPTO] api: Allow algorithm lookup by typeHerbert Xu
2006-09-21[CRYPTO] api: Add cryptomgrHerbert Xu
2006-09-21[CRYPTO] api: Added event notificationHerbert Xu
2006-09-21[CRYPTO] api: Add template registrationHerbert Xu
2006-09-21[CRYPTO] api: Split out low-level APIHerbert Xu
2006-09-21[CRYPTO] api: Add crypto_alg reference countingHerbert Xu
2006-09-21[CRYPTO] api: Rename crypto_alg_get to crypto_mod_getHerbert Xu
2006-09-21[CRYPTO] twofish: x86-64 assembly versionJoachim Fritschi
2006-09-21[CRYPTO] twofish: i586 assembly versionJoachim Fritschi
2006-09-21[CRYPTO] twofish: Fix the priorityJoachim Fritschi
2006-09-21[CRYPTO] twofish: Split out common c codeJoachim Fritschi
2006-06-26[CRYPTO] tcrypt: Forbid tcrypt from being built-inHerbert Xu
2006-06-26[CRYPTO] tcrypt: Speed benchmark support for digest algorithmsMichal Ludvig
2006-06-26[CRYPTO] tcrypt: Return -EAGAIN from module_init()Michal Ludvig
2006-06-26[CRYPTO] api: Allow replacement when registering new algorithmsHerbert Xu
2006-06-26[CRYPTO] api: Removed const from cra_name/cra_driver_nameHerbert Xu
2006-06-26[CRYPTO] api: Added cra_init/cra_exitHerbert Xu
2006-06-26[CRYPTO] api: Fixed incorrect passing of context instead of tfmMichal Ludvig
2006-06-26[CRYPTO] all: Pass tfm instead of ctx to algorithmsHerbert Xu
2006-06-26[CRYPTO] digest: Remove unnecessary zeroing during initHerbert Xu